- One of the most common questions our team encounters revolves around the comparison between AHK-Cu and its cousin, GHK-Cu. It’s an understandable query, given their shared copper-binding nature. But let's be honest, this is crucial: while GHK-Cu has been extensively studied for its roles in skin regeneration, anti-aging, and wound healing (areas that fall under our Hair & Skin Research focus), AHK-Cu has carved out its own niche, particularly in hair follicle stimulation research. We've seen a significant uptick in inquiries regarding this specific application in 2026. This distinction is central to any meaningful AHK-Cu review 2026.
- Researchers exploring hair growth mechanisms, for instance, often gravitate towards AHK-Cu due to preliminary findings suggesting a potentially stronger affinity for certain hair follicle receptors or pathways. It’s not to say GHK-Cu is ineffective in this area; rather, AHK-Cu presents an intriguing alternative or complementary compound.
